High visibility vests, also known as high vis vests, play a crucial role in ensuring safety in various work environments. These brightly colored vests with reflective strips are designed to make the wearer easily visible in low light conditions, such as at night or in foggy weather. high vis vests are commonly used by construction workers, road workers, utility workers, and emergency personnel to reduce the risk of accidents and enhance safety on the job.

One of the main reasons why high vis vests are so important is that they help to improve visibility. In situations where visibility is low, such as at night or in bad weather, it can be difficult for drivers and other workers to see individuals working on the road or at a construction site. By wearing a high vis vest, workers can stand out and be easily seen, reducing the risk of accidents and potential injuries.

In addition to improving visibility, high vis vests also serve as a form of personal protective equipment (PPE). Many workplaces require their employees to wear high vis vests as part of their safety gear to comply with Occupational Safety and Health Administration (OSHA) regulations. By wearing a high vis vest, workers can protect themselves from potential hazards and ensure their safety while on the job.

high vis vests are designed with bright fluorescent colors, such as neon yellow, orange, or green, to maximize visibility in various lighting conditions. These colors are easily distinguishable from the background and help to draw attention to the wearer. In addition, high vis vests are equipped with reflective strips that reflect light, making the wearer even more visible in low light environments.

Construction sites are one of the most common places where high vis vests are used. Construction workers are often required to work in busy, high-traffic areas where the risk of accidents is high. By wearing high vis vests, construction workers can make themselves more visible to drivers and heavy machinery operators, reducing the chances of being struck by a vehicle or equipment. high vis vests are also useful for signaling to other workers and coordinating movements on a busy construction site.

Road workers and utility workers also benefit from wearing high vis vests while on the job. These workers often have to perform tasks on or near roads where traffic is present. By wearing high vis vests, road workers and utility workers can ensure that they are seen by drivers and reduce the risk of being hit by passing vehicles. High vis vests are especially important for workers who need to perform tasks on highways or in areas with high-speed traffic.

Emergency personnel, such as police officers, firefighters, and paramedics, rely on high vis vests to enhance their visibility during emergency responses. In situations where every second counts, it is crucial for emergency responders to be easily identifiable to the public and other responders. High vis vests help emergency personnel stand out in chaotic environments and ensure that they are safe while carrying out their duties.
